Comprehending the New Yearly Notice Needs
A major shift that every Los Angeles company requires to deal with now includes the annual distribution of work environment legal rights. While many of us are used to hanging posters in a breakroom near the coffee maker and calling it a day, the state has introduced an extra proactive demand. As of early this year, companies should give a standalone composed notification to every worker. This is not simply an one-time event for brand-new hires. You should currently disperse this paper annually to make certain everybody remains educated regarding their present defenses.
The timing is critical due to the fact that by the end of March 2026, every business must have currently developed a system for staff members to mark an emergency situation get in touch with. This particularly relates to circumstances where a staff member may be apprehended or apprehended throughout job hours. In a city as big and diverse as Los Angeles, these defenses offer a layer of safety for the labor force. If you have actually not yet upgraded your internal documents to consist of these specific emergency situation calls, April is the moment to investigate your data and ensure you are fully compliant with the new documents standards.
Browsing Local Wage and Hour Openness
Los Angeles has actually long been at the forefront of wage modifications, often moving faster than other parts of the country. Even as we take pleasure in the light springtime air and head right into the warmer months, business owners must keep a close eye on their pay structures. While the state-level minimums recently moved to 16.90 per hour, Los Angeles city and county rates frequently sit greater. Keeping compliance with California overtime pay laws remains a top concern for regional human resources teams, particularly as these rates rise and fall.
Precise record-keeping is the very best defense against potential disagreements. If you take care of a retail shop in Santa Monica or a technology startup in Silicon Beach, you understand that the expense of living right here produces a high bar for wage assumptions. Making sure that your employees receive their notices in the language they speak most comfortably is one more essential part of these April updates. The law currently calls for that if the Labor Commissioner offers a variation of the required notification in a particular language, and that language is utilized to interact with at least a part of your personnel, you need to offer the equated variation to those employees.
Training and Work Environment Society Updates
Beyond just the numbers on an income, the state continues to emphasize the relevance of a secure and respectful work environment. This is specifically appropriate for the friendliness and solution sectors that define the Los Angeles lifestyle. Current mandates have actually increased the range of required education for personnel to make certain everybody comprehends how to identify and report inappropriate behavior. Incorporating regular anti harassment training right into your annual timetable aids shield your business from liability while cultivating a society where individuals really wish to show up and offer their best shot.
In the unincorporated locations of Los Angeles Area, April 1, 2026, marks the start of even stricter securities for hotel workers. These guidelines need employers to supply personal safety and security gadgets, often described as panic buttons, to those operating in guest rooms or washrooms alone. This concentrate on individual security reflects a wider fad in California labor regulation that prioritizes the physical and mental well-being of the individual behind the work title. Even if you do not operate a hotel, these changes in policy recommend that providing clear, accessible safety and security procedures is ending up being a basic expectation for all modern-day offices.

Taking care of the Shift to Digital Notice Shipment
The method we communicate with our teams in Los Angeles has changed considerably, relocating from paper memoranda to immediate messages and e-mails. The new April 2026 regulations acknowledge this truth by permitting the digital distribution of needed notifications. Nonetheless, there is a catch that lots of companies neglect. You can send these notices using e-mail or even sms message, but you need to ensure that the approach you pick is one the staff member actually utilizes and comprehends.
Utilizing a digital platform to track when a worker receives and recognizes their yearly civil liberties notification can save you a world of trouble in the future. Documents is the recurring style of these brand-new regulations. You are anticipated to keep records page of these circulations for a minimum of 3 years. In the fast-paced atmosphere of a city like Los Angeles, where turn over in some markets can be high, having actually an arranged electronic path is much more reliable than excavating with a filing closet for an authorized piece of paper from 2 years back.
